Peter John Loewen grew up in a house surrounded by books, where politics was the principal topic of conversation around the dinner table. Though his parents hadn’t gone to college, they let him know throughout his childhood that they expected him to.

Loewen didn’t just go to college: he found “a life in the university.” He said his experience as an undergraduate at Mount Allison University in Sackville, New Brunswick “opened my eyes to the world.” Today he is the new Harold Tanner Dean of the College of Arts & Sciences.

As the leader of Cornell University’s largest college, Loewen will be part of opening the eyes of thousands of students to their possibilities. The chance to do that – while supporting A&S faculty in their research and showcasing the value of a liberal arts education — is what brought him to Cornell.

“The university has a special mission of helping students to discover their future selves, to draw a picture of who they could be, and then helping them to get there,” he said. “And at this moment, when there’s growing skepticism about the public relevance and value of universities, we need to be ready to articulate the outsized impact that universities like Cornell have to change lives and change the world.”

A Canadian education

Growing up in North Bay, Ontario, Loewen was a “keen” and “bookish” student whose dad worked in construction management; his mom worked in the insurance industry before becoming a minister in the Church of England. Once Loewen arrived at Mount Allison, “I really took to all aspects of the university, wrote for the school paper, had a radio show, was in student government,” he said. “I felt that knowing my professors as people was important, that being involved in the community around the university was important, and it was thrilling.”

He earned a bachelor’s degree in political science (with a minor in economics) in 2002 and thought about going to law school or into business when he graduated, but eventually decided to follow the advice of a professor and go to grad school in the city where he wanted to live, Montreal, at the Université de Montréal.

He joined a lab focused on electoral and voting behavior. “That was my exposure to more systematic, quantitative political science that was survey based,” he said, which allowed him to pick up skills in econometrics and cemented his plans to become a professor. “I enjoyed that kind of puzzle-solving aspect of social science.”

He received his doctoral degree in 2008, moved on to postdoctoral fellowships at the University of British Columbia and the University of California, San Diego and joined the University of Toronto in 2010.

His research and teaching interests include the future of democratic societies and the politics of technological change. He is interested in how politicians can make better decisions, in how citizens can make better choices, and how governments can address the disruption of technology and harness its opportunities. He has also studied the political and social contexts and consequences of COVID-19.

At Toronto, he saw the opportunity to be involved in leadership and public engagement as well as research. He moved up through various positions at the university, eventually being named the Robert Vipond Distinguished Professor in Democracy in the Department of Political Science. He directed the Policy, Elections and Representation Lab (PEARL) and was associate director of the Schwartz Reisman Institute for Technology and Society. His most recent post was director of the Munk School of Global Affairs and Public Policy.

On the public engagement front, Loewen was a member of a three-person nonpartisan commission redrawing federal electoral boundaries in the province of Ontario; he served as an expert on cases surrounding the conduct of elections in Canada; and he also chaired a group that advises Canada on which parties to include in federal debates.

APA Style is the most common writing style used in college and career. Its purpose is to promote excellence in communication by helping writers create clear, precise, and inclusive sentences with a straightforward scholarly tone. It addresses areas of writing such as how to

  • format a paper so it looks professional;
  • credit other people’s words and ideas via citations and references to avoid plagiarism; and
  • describe other people with dignity and respect using inclusive, bias-free language.

APA Style is primarily used in the behavioral sciences, which are subjects related to people, such as psychology, education, and nursing. It is also used by students in business, engineering, communications, and other classes. Students use it to write academic essays and research papers in high school and college, and professionals use it to conduct, report, and publish scientific research .

High school students need to learn how to write concisely, precisely, and inclusively so that they are best prepared for college and career. Here are some of the reasons educators have chosen APA Style:

  • APA Style is the style of choice for the AP Capstone program, the fastest growing AP course, which requires students to conduct and report independent research.
  • APA Style helps students craft written responses on standardized tests such as the SAT and ACT because it teaches students to use a direct and professional tone while avoiding redundancy and flowery language.
  • Most college students choose majors that require APA Style or allow APA Style as an option. It can be overwhelming to learn APA Style all at once during the first years of college; starting APA Style instruction in high school sets students up for success.

At Brookhaven National Lab’s Relativistic Heavy Ion Collider (RHIC), physicists from around the world study what the universe may have looked like moments after its creation, from the smallest subatomic particles to the largest stars.

Stony Brook University, in collaboration with Brookhaven National Laboratory (BNL), Cornell University and FERMI National Accelerator Laboratory, has established the Ernest Courant Traineeship in Accelerator Science & Engineering. The program is supported by a $2.9 million, five-year grant from the High Energy Office of the U.S. Department of Energy (DOE).

The new program is named after renowned accelerator physicist Ernest Courant who, as a long-time physicist at BNL, laid the foundation of modern accelerator science. Courant also taught for 20 years as an adjunct professor at Stony Brook. The traineeship is offered through the Center for Accelerator Physics and Education (CASE).

CASE is a joint center between BNL and Stony Brook, with three main goals of training scientists and engineers with the aim of advancing the field of accelerator science, developing a unique educational program that will provide broad access to research accelerators, and expanding interdisciplinary research and education programs utilizing accelerators.

CASE focuses on four specific areas identified by the DOE as “mission critical workforce needs in accelerator science and engineering”: physics of large accelerators and systems engineering; superconducting radiofrequency accelerator physics and engineering; radiofrequency power system engineering; and cryogenic systems engineering, especially liquid helium systems.

Vladimir Litvinenko, professor of physics in the Department of Physics and Astronomy and senior scientist at BNL, said the DOE is specifically looking to groom the next generation of scientists in those areas because “that’s where they have a shortage of skilled labor, and they really want us to help address that.”

Research to understand and manipulate matter and energy using accelerators has led to the creation and commercial production of modern electronics and has had numerous applications in areas like radiation treatments for cancer, food safety, oil discovery, and searching for weapons of mass destruction. The understanding that accelerator science and technology has provided of matter and energy is also critical in space exploration and exploitation in terms of creating instrumentation, understanding space radiation, and creating new propulsion systems.

The graduate-level curriculum consists of courses and practical training at accelerator facilities of the collaborating institutions, and thesis requirements. Each participant has a supervisor guide their training.

Students in the traineeship program who complete four courses of the core program — 12 or more credits in accelerator science and engineering — and earn a B+ or higher in each course will be issued a certificate in Accelerator Science and Engineering with specializations including the four areas listed above.

The traineeship is available to all students. Participants who are U.S. citizens or permanent U.S. residents are eligible for funding provided by the DOE grant. The expectation is that the traineeship can be completed in two years and students can pursue their research interest beyond the program.

Litvinenko said the program will help students get a job involving accelerators, and appeals to a wide range of students from across the sciences.

“One of my students who was interested in accelerators just really loved mechanical things,” said Litvinenko. “She was working in a garage before she came here. Other students might be interested in a more experimental hands-on experience, and others might be attracted to the diversity of the field, because accelerator science involve a broad range of sciences. It incorporates electrodynamics and mechanics, but there’s also quantum materials as well as complex systems like cryogenics.”

“Participating in the CASE Accelerator School has been a great experience,” said Pietro Iapozzuto, a physics researcher at Stony Brook whose career dream has been to work in particle physics. “The classes teach you practical skills that will be needed to work in top government research facilities. The program has given me the opportunity to learn theoretical, computational, and experimental skills in order to become a proficient accelerator physicist. It also prepared me to participate in internship opportunities at the CERN laboratory and Brookhaven.”

“I’m an electrical engineer but I have had the pleasure of working with physicists in recent years,” said Thomas Robertazzi, professor and IEEE Fellow, Department of Electrical and Computer Engineering. “What I have come to realize is if our society is ever to have the type of the appealing technologies we see in shows like Star Trek, it will take physicists like the ones in the traineeship program to discover and invent them.”

Litvinenko said the current talent shortage is attributed to the attraction of engineers to the booming mobile device field.

“So many engineers today are working on iPhones and other mobile devices,” he said. “But in accelerators we use really high-power systems, which is a very different scale and design. It’s older technology that’s no longer taught in regular universities, but still it’s extremely important. This is one of the things which we hope to offer next year to students.”

Irina Petrushina ‘19, a research assistant professor who co-teaches a course on RF superconductivity for accelerators within the traineeship program, said the traineeship offers students a unique opportunity to explore the world of accelerator physics and engineering.

“One can get a taste of accelerator physics and learn the basic concepts of accelerator operation in Fundamentals of Accelerator Physics, and more experienced students can learn about specific topics of interest such as cryogenic systems or computational aspects,” she said. “In addition to the direct interaction with the world-renowned experts, the students get to perform some hands-on experiments using one of the accelerators at BNL. The proximity and close collaboration between Stony Brook and BNL present an amazing opportunity to immerse yourself in the day-to-day life of an accelerator scientist.”

Litvinenko said there is also a very practical aspect to the program: “Many of our students are landing jobs before graduation. I think this is not always true about academia and graduates and this may be reason why this certificate and the very real possibility of finding a good job is an additional attraction. In the end, students want to have a successful career.”
